  1. Q1.The individuals chart below tracks the melt temperature on an extrusion line. No point falls outside the control limits, yet the technician stops the run and starts an investigation.

    Figure for this question
    • A.Nine points in a row on one side of the centre line✓ Correct answer
    • B.One point beyond three standard deviations above or below the centre line
    • C.Six points in a row steadily rising or steadily falling
    • D.Two out of three points in a row beyond two standard deviations

    Explanation

    Samples 44 to 1212 are nine points in a row below the centre line, which is a run. A run says the process has settled at a new level, even though no point has crossed a limit. Looking only for a point outside the limits is the nearest wrong answer, and it is the habit this item is meant to break. A trend rule would need the points to climb or fall steadily, and these points scatter at a lower level instead.

  2. Q2.A cable assembly plant inspects exactly 100100 harnesses every hour. Until now the team recorded only how many harnesses were rejected. They now want the chart to show the total number of faults found each hour, because one harness can carry three or four separate faults.

    Which control chart suits the new count?

    • A.p chart
    • B.c chart✓ Correct answer
    • C.np chart
    • D.u chart

    Explanation

    The team is now counting faults, not faulty harnesses, and the amount inspected each hour is fixed at 100100 harnesses. A c chart plots the count of defects for a constant area of opportunity, so it fits. The u chart is the nearest rival: it plots defects per unit and is needed when the amount inspected changes from sample to sample, which is not the case here. The p and np charts both count defective units, which is what the team has decided to stop doing.

  3. Q3.A moulding process has been stable for a month. Its capability study gives Cp=1.50C_p = 1.50 and Cpk=0.80C_{pk} = 0.80.

    What does this pair of values show?

    • A.The process spread is too wide for the tolerance
    • B.The process is not stable enough for capability to be judged
    • C.The spread fits the tolerance, but the average sits off centre✓ Correct answer
    • D.The measurement system is adding error to the readings

    Explanation

    CpC_p of 1.501.50 says the tolerance is comfortably wider than the natural spread of the process, so variation is not the problem. CpkC_{pk} of 0.800.80 is much lower, and the two indices separate only when the average drifts away from the middle of the tolerance. Blaming the spread is the nearest wrong answer, but a wide spread would have pulled CpC_p down as well. Moving the process back to the centre would raise CpkC_{pk} toward CpC_p without any change to the equipment.
